黑狐家游戏

虚拟化技术,开启计算资源的新纪元,虚拟化的主要内容包括

欧气 1 0

随着科技的飞速发展,计算机技术和信息技术的不断进步,虚拟化技术逐渐成为推动现代信息技术发展的关键力量之一,虚拟化(Virtualization)是一种通过软件的方式实现物理硬件资源的抽象和隔离的技术,它能够将一台物理服务器分割成多个逻辑上独立的虚拟机(VM),每个虚拟机可以运行自己的操作系统和应用,从而实现了对计算资源的灵活管理和高效利用。

虚拟化的基本概念与分类

虚拟化技术最早起源于20世纪60年代的IBM大型机系统,当时为了提高系统的利用率,IBM推出了分时共享的概念,即将一台主机分成若干个虚拟机,每个虚拟机都可以独立运行自己的操作系统和应用,随着时间的推移,虚拟化技术不断发展完善,如今已经广泛应用于各种类型的计算机系统中。

按照不同的划分标准,虚拟化可以分为多种类型:

虚拟化技术,开启计算资源的新纪元,虚拟化的主要内容包括

图片来源于网络,如有侵权联系删除

  1. 按应用层次划分

    • 系统级虚拟化:主要指传统的操作系统层虚拟化,如Xen、KVM等,它们能够在宿主操作系统的支持下创建和管理多个虚拟机;
    • 应用程序级虚拟化:主要用于特定应用程序或服务的隔离和保护,例如Java虚拟机(JVM)就是一种典型的应用程序级虚拟化实例。
  2. 按虚拟化粒度划分

    • 全虚拟化:在这种模式下,虚拟机的硬件被完全模拟出来,包括CPU、内存、存储和网络设备等,因此虚拟机可以运行任何兼容的操作系统和应用;
    • 半虚拟化:这种模式介于全虚拟化和裸金属之间,它只对部分关键的硬件进行模拟,而其他部分则直接与真实的硬件交互,这样可以获得更高的性能表现;
  3. 按管理方式划分

    • 集中式虚拟化管理平台:这类平台通常由第三方厂商开发并提供统一的界面和管理功能,可以帮助管理员轻松地部署、监控和维护大量的虚拟机环境;
    • 分布式虚拟化管理框架:这类框架允许开发者根据自己的需求定制和管理虚拟化资源,具有较高的灵活性和可扩展性。

虚拟化的核心优势与应用场景

虚拟化技术在当今信息化社会中具有举足轻重的地位,其核心优势主要体现在以下几个方面:

虚拟化技术,开启计算资源的新纪元,虚拟化的主要内容包括

图片来源于网络,如有侵权联系删除

  1. 资源整合与优化:通过虚拟化技术可以将多台物理服务器合并成一个或几个虚拟数据中心,从而实现对IT资源的统一管理和调度,提高了整体的服务质量和效率;
  2. 弹性扩展与降本增效:当业务需求发生变化时,可以通过增加或减少虚拟机的数量来快速调整资源分配,满足不同时期的应用负载要求,降低了硬件投资成本的同时也提升了运维管理水平;
  3. 安全性增强:在虚拟化环境中,各个虚拟机之间的隔离性得到了极大的提升,即使某个虚拟机出现问题也不会影响到其他机器的正常运行,有效保障了数据安全和业务连续性;
  4. 灵活性提升:虚拟化使得应用程序可以在不同的操作系统平台上运行,打破了传统意义上的平台限制,为软件开发提供了更多的选择空间;

虚拟化技术在云计算、大数据分析、人工智能等领域也有着广泛的应用前景,未来有望继续引领信息技术的发展潮流。

虚拟化技术的发展趋势与挑战

尽管虚拟化技术在当前市场上取得了显著的成果,但仍面临着一些亟待解决的问题和发展瓶颈:

  1. 性能瓶颈:由于虚拟化层的存在,可能会导致某些关键任务的执行速度变慢或者延迟增大,特别是在高并发环境下这一问题尤为突出;
  2. 安全风险:虽然虚拟化可以提高系统的安全性,但如果防护措施不到位的话仍然有可能遭受黑客攻击和数据泄露等安全事故的发生;
  3. 复杂的管理和维护工作:对于大规模的虚拟化环境来说,如何有效地监控和管理庞大的虚拟机集群是一项极具挑战性的任务;
  4. 行业标准和技术规范的制定和完善:目前市面上存在着诸多不同的虚拟化解决方案和服务提供商,各自采用的技术标准和接口协议也存在差异,这给跨厂商间的互操作性带来了不小的障碍。

虚拟化作为一种革命性的计算模式正逐步渗透到各行各业之中,并在未来的发展中扮演着越来越重要的角色,然而我们也应该清醒地认识到其中存在的种种问题和不足之处,只有不断地探索和创新才能确保这一技术的持续健康发展并为人类社会带来更多的福祉和价值。

标签: #虚拟化的主要内容有哪些

黑狐家游戏

上一篇项目所属行业的写作技巧与案例分析,项目所属行业怎么填写

下一篇当前文章已是最新一篇了

  • 评论列表

留言评论